Well I am new here, but I've been involved in another community; I'm feeling a bit lazy so mostly just copied them. These are what I've come to use as a 'ruler' for Normal games and Mini games...

+ Show Spoiler [Normal] +

Normal games are intended to be setups with a moderate degree of complication. While they may be more complicated than the traditional roles found in newbie or basic games, hosts should use their best judgment before adding offbeat or unexpected role mechanics commonly found in specialty games.

The following may never be used in a Normal game without permission from a council member.

1. A player on the replace list with a role.
2. A player not listed in the game that has an effect on the game.
3. A role with no feasible win condition. (A neutral that cannot win with town or mafia, and has no kills, for example.)
4. A role that may VOTE after death. Please confirm any post-death abilities with a reviewer even if they are not vote-related.
5. The mod having a role.


These are generally metagame roles, which have been restricted due to unplayability, infeasibility, or the fact that the average normal game should not require its players to expect such twists that they might from a Specialty game.


+ Show Spoiler [Specialty] +

Specialty games are designed to give hosts a free hand to create new and innovative game mechanics.

To sign up to Host a special game, you must:
1. Have a game setup finished or near finished.
2. Submit the setup to a council member for review/balancing.
3. Have participated in three complete games.

+ Show Spoiler [Mini] +

Mini game queue is for setups with 12 or fewer players. Any level of complication or simplicity is acceptable.

+ Show Spoiler [Basic] +

Basic games are the simplest level of design. Players should expect traditional mafia roles with very little embellishment. Basic games are an excellent place to work on mastering behavioral analysis techniques. While new players are always welcome to join other game types, basic games provide a simple, uncomplicated introduction to the fundamentals of the game.

With game limits of:

We run 2 Normal, 2 Mini, 1 Specialty, 1 Fast-Track, and 1 Player's Choice game at any given time. Basic games are run according to demand.

And players limited to 3 games at once; though most opt for 1, max 2.
